Why This Build Works
At its core, the Frenzy Battle Trance Barbarian is all about momentum:
Frenzy is a stacking attack skill that boosts damage and attack speed the longer you're hitting enemies.
Battle Trance (unique amulet) enhances Frenzy by increasing max stacks and granting attack speed and bonus effects at high stacks.
When fully stacked, Frenzy becomes a powerhouse, buffing your overall combat effectiveness while shredding through packs and bosses alike.
This dynamic makes the build both satisfying and powerful in the Pit, where high enemy density and frequent bursts of elite packs reward fast, sustained DPS.
Core Skills
1. Frenzy (Primary)
Frenzy is your bread and butter. This skill rapidly attacks targets while stacking bonuses that increase your attack speed and damage. Against dense groups — especially in Pit encounters — Frenzy's stacking mechanics let you reach peak DPS quickly.
Tips:
Always maintain Frenzy stacks.
Use it on the move for continuous Fury generation.
2. War Cry (Buff Support)
War Cry is essential for defensive bonuses. It increases your Armor and Resistance, which is especially valuable in higher Pit levels where damage spikes.
Tips:
Refresh War Cry before big pulls.
Position to maximize buff uptime.
3. Furious Charge (Mobility & Damage)
Furious Charge is your go-to mobility tool. It lets you quickly reposition, close gaps, or escape when things get tight. It also synergizes well with Frenzy to dump Fury effectively.
Tips:
Use it to reposition mid-fight and maintain momentum.
Combine with Battlefield Trance bonuses for aggressive play.
4. Challenging Shout / Rallying Cry (Utility)
Choose Challenging Shout for extra defense and crowd pressure, or Rallying Cry if you prefer damage output. Both support the aggressive nature of this build.
Tips:
Apply before engaging elite packs.
Use shouts to reset Frenzy stacks in multi-wave encounters.
5. Fury Dump – Death Blow / Earthquake
To fully utilize high Fury generation, you need high-impact Fury dump skills. Death Blow gives burst damage on target, while Earthquake offers AOE devastation — choose based on your playstyle and Pit composition.
Tips:
Use your Fury dump once Frenzy is stacked near max.
Don't waste Fury unnecessarily — time it with big enemy packs.
Recommended Gear
Battle Trance (Unique Amulet)
This amulet is the lynchpin. It increases Frenzy's max stacks and grants powerful bonuses once you reach peak stacks, such as attack speed and damage boosts. Prioritize rolls that enhance:
Frenzy damage
Attack speed
Fury generation
Resistances
Weapon Choices
Ramaladni's Magnum Opus (if available): Grants excellent raw damage and synergizes with dual-wield setups.
High APS (Attacks Per Second) weapons: You want gear that maximizes Frenzy's stack generation.
Focus stats:
Increased damage
Attack speed
Critical hit chance and damage
Fury on hit
Armor & Legendary Aspects
Aim for aspects that boost Frenzy, attack speed, and survivability. Priority slots for your Legendary Aspects include:
Chest: Increased Frenzy damage or bonus effect duration.
Helmet: Bonus critical damage or Fury generation.
Gloves: Increased attack speed or additional on-hit effects.
Balance offensive aspects with defensive ones like increased armor, resistance, or damage reduction against elites.
Paragon & Progression Strategy
Paragon Priorities
Attack speed nodes: Enhance Frenzy stacking efficiency.
Fury generation and cap: More Fury = more casts.
Damage nodes: Especially against elites and bosses.
Survivability nodes: Life leech, damage reduction, and resistances.
Structure your Paragon so that offensive and defensive stats grow in tandem. In Pit 90, durability is just as vital as damage.
Gameplay & Combat Flow
Early Engagement
Start by building Frenzy stacks on a camp of regular mobs. Use War Cry before the pull and keep shouts up for buffs.
Mid-Fight Rhythm
Once Frenzy is nearing max stacks, weave in your Fury dump skill — this is where your damage spikes. Move quickly between groups using Furious Charge to maintain momentum.
Boss & Elite Packs
For elite packs or bosses, maintain stacks tightly and reposition to avoid telegraphed attacks. Defensive buffs and movement are critical here. If the fight turns against you, use mobility tools to reset distance and recover.
Tips for Pit 90 Success
Maintain uptime: Never let Frenzy drop prematurely.
Be aggressive but smart: Overextension gets you killed quickly at high Pit levels.
Use terrain: Engage in chokepoints or areas where you control mob flow.
Manage Fury: Don't burn your Fury too early — plan bursts around elite packs.
Adapt Aspect choices: If dying often, swap offensive aspects for defensive ones.
